The Power of a Simple Hair Piece
A well-chosen hair clip does three things instantly:
1. It creates structure
Even a loose half-up style suddenly looks styled, not accidental.
2. It adds intention
It tells the eye, “This was a choice,” not just a quick fix.
3. It softens your overall look
Especially when the piece has gentle detail like beads or texture.
And the best part?
It takes about 10 seconds.
